Imitom.ge is an online media outlet targeting Georgia's young people and publishing international stories. The project was founded by the local NGO DemLab, and is in the process of spinning off from its parent organisation.
The mission of Imitom.ge is to be a space for young people to express themselves and share their inner world. As a media outlet, Imitom.ge aims to raise awareness about youth issues, enable young people to share experiences, encourage debates about recent events, and provide entertainment.
The project was inspired by the youth educational projects of DemLab, through which the founders discovered that no single media outlet reflected young people's perceptions and opinions.
The website started as a volunteer-based platform where young people were invited to produce information for their peers. The platform uses colloquial language to catch the youth's attention and respond to their needs; it does not shy away from so-called "trashy" content either.
While most of the information caters to young people's interests, topics such as active citizenship and media literacy are also widely discussed on the platform. Imitom.ge publishes articles, blog posts, quizzes, posters, videos, vlogs, and animations. As stated on its website, the outlet follows the trends and even creates some of them.
